The university offers a 3 year degree programme B.Sc in Interior Design to students. This professionally oriented courses prepare aspirants for evolving creative solutions for assimilation of diverse elements of interior and exterior designing, along with Graphics & multimedia expertise. Also, the strength of Amity is in it's curriculum and it's focus on holistic development. The university has a name and good placement, so I think Amity Gwalior is good for interior design.

You have not mentioned about the specific college. However, IIFD offers Diploma in interior design course. The course duration is varied according to qualifications, means if you are graduate than you can complete the course in one year. While for 10+2 the course duration is two years.
